JKS said that this song was based on the band Great White, who caused 100 deaths when their pyrotechnics went...well, horribly awry during a show and the venue caught on fire. I think beyond that there's also a lot to be read in this song about basically the billions of asshole bands in existence who break up in a way that seems like they just want to market getting back together down the road. I think that "Reunion Tour" doesn't refer to the Weakerthans -- who never broke up -- but is actually more of a criticism of the bands who do. At least for this song. The album title I think refers more to the superseding theme of reuniting (or not reuniting) that's in the other songs.

I disagree with the last comment. Don't think this song has anything at all to do with that unfortunate incident with Great White. Rather, it's about why the Weakerthans stopped touring for so long. They lost the urge to. "I lost the chiming ring of keys to everything..." says it all. JKS lost his enthusiasm for all of those trappings of being a touring band; the beer-soaked cables, the hot venue atmosphere, the roadies loading up their equipment after each show, the overtold jokes, et cetera. He wanted to be back home. That's what I think this song is about. It's an explanation for their absence.
